We are looking for a global leader to join the Group Claims Function and lead the Claims recoveries and salvage operations across the Group. This is a new and exciting opportunity to join Hiscox and make a real difference in a key area of our claims process. You will be responsible for leading global recoveries and salvage operations and defining and executing the group-wide strategy as well as building scalable solutions that align to growth ambitions across the group. You will also be responsible for managing relationships with our vendors globally and overseeing all recovery efforts including pursuing and monitoring overpayments.
With Hiscox's diverse technology landscape, a clear vision on simplifying processes through innovation and strategic alignment to support positive customer outcomes is necessary as our business grows. You will be interacting with both Senior and Executive level stakeholders across the organisation; influencing others and critical thinking will be key to overcoming challenges where there is misalignment. The ability to think creatively but be able to effectively implement solutions and deliver through others to get results will be key skills you possess.
Key Responsibilities
- Lead global operations, partner with vendors and business units, embed governance frameworks, and drive innovation through technology, analytics, AI and scalable solutions.
- Develop and implement strategies to maximise claim recoveries and minimise leakage.
- Represent the Group in industry forums, maintaining awareness of emerging risks and best practices.
- Champion governance and controls to ensure compliance with legal and regulatory requirements and external/internal policies.
- Drive innovation through technology, AI, and advanced analytics to enhance recovery processes.
- Engage with internal and external stakeholders, including vendors and subrogation specialists, to optimise outcomes.
- Drive alignment globally across business units through process improvements and technology solutions.
- Deliver KPIs related to recovery rates and operational efficiency.
- Implement governance frameworks and controls across all recovery operations.
- Report performance and strategic progress to senior leadership and executive stakeholders.
- Support and develop teams through coaching, training programmes, and clear objectives.
- Ownership for maintaining and enhancing recoveries processes, training and adherence to these across claims globally.
